<h1>US Energy Secretary signals deeper US-India energy trade cooperation while warning of tariffs over discounted Russian oil purchases</h1> The US Energy Secretary signaled intent to deepen trade and energy cooperation with India while acknowledging legal friction arising from India's discounted purchases of sanctioned Russian oil, which the US contends funds the war in Ukraine. The US reiterates pressure on buyers of Russian oil and highlights alternatives and expanded bilateral energy trade across gas, coal, nuclear and clean fuels. The administration has imposed additional tariffs on India as a penalty for Russian-oil purchases, raising levies to 50% on certain goods, underscoring trade-retaliation risks tied to sanction compliance and continuing tension between strategic partnership goals and enforcement of sanctions.
